Wide access to large information collections is of great potential importance in many aspects - economic, environmental, health, cultural, social, etc. - of everyday life. Historical video documentaries hold by national audiovisual archives, constitute one of the most precious - from a historical and cultural viewpoint - and less accessible cultural information. This paper presents the approach adopted in the ECHO (European CHronicles On line) system, to provide an effective support for indexing and retrieval of historical documentary films A combination of automatic and manual indexing is adopted. The paper describes in detail the Metadata Editor that simplifies the task of manual indexing; metadata are represented in an XML form, thus enabling the extension of the model according to specific needs.
